The Chairman of the Board of Trustees (BoT) of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P), Senator Adolphus Wabara, has firmly rejected claims suggesting that the party is planning to establish a National Caretaker Committee to oversee its affairs.

Wabara described such reports as false and misleading, stressing that there is no truth to claims of a caretaker structure at the national level of the party.

According to him, the National Working Committee (NWC) led by Barrister Tanimu Turaki, which emerged from the party’s National Convention held in Ibadan, remains the legitimate and constitutionally recognized leadership of the PDP.

He further alleged that the rumours surrounding a caretaker committee are being spread by unauthorized individuals, whom he accused of working in collaboration with external interests to undermine and destabilize the party.

The former Senate President explained that the Board of Trustees, which serves as the moral compass and custodian of the PDP’s assets, has not been informed of any such plan, adding that the idea of a caretaker committee is unnecessary and unwarranted.

Wabara emphasized that the party’s leadership was duly elected through a valid convention and that there has been no indication from the current NWC suggesting the need for an interim arrangement.

He also revealed that the PDP is awaiting a court ruling on matters relating to the party’s leadership and assured members and supporters that the party would respect and comply with the final judgment.

Reaffirming the PDP’s democratic stance, Wabara stated that the party would strongly oppose any attempt to weaken opposition voices or push Nigeria toward a one-party system.
